  • JPMorgan Chase CEO Jamie Dimon discusses his concerns about the future of the economy, ‘Bidenomics,’ overseas wars, the U.S.-China relationship, AI and more in a wide-ranging interview with WSJ’s Emma Tucker.
    Chapters:
    0:00 U.S. consumer
    3:21 U.S. economy
    4:46 'Bidenomics' and the Fed
    6:11 Banking crisis
    7:56 Geopolitics
    12:41 China
    15:31 U.S. politics
    19:44 Near-death experience
    21:06 Leadership
    22:46 AI
    26:17 Brick and mortar branches
    29:27 Checks and balances
    33:20 Retirement and final questions
